Story of the Home

This beautifully presented home on Glenarm Road offers a thoughtful balance of period character and contemporary design, creating a space that feels both refined and deeply liveable. Positioned towards the quieter end of the street, where there is no through traffic, it enjoys a sense of calm and privacy.

A welcoming entrance hall sets the tone from the outset, and throughout the home there is a clear sense of care and considered design, with the property presented in excellent condition.

At its heart is an extended kitchen, where a sculptural side return introduces light and volume. The transition from the original double reception is particularly well handled. Here, the atmosphere is altogether different. Rich, moody and wonderfully cosy, it provides the perfect contrast to the bright, Scandinavian inspired extension beyond.

The kitchen itself is fully equipped with a complete range of integrated appliances, clever storage and a central island, complemented by a separate utility room. It opens directly onto the garden, making it an ideal setting for both everyday living and entertaining. A guest WC completes the ground floor accommodation.

To the rear, a south facing garden has been carefully landscaped with a series of patios and hard standing areas, offering flexible spaces for dining, relaxing and hosting throughout the seasons.

Upstairs, the house offers four generous double bedrooms, with two bathrooms recently refitted to a high standard. There is also planning permission in place for a loft conversion creating a further bedroom and bathroom.

The location is equally appealing, positioned within easy reach of the independent shops, cafés and restaurants along Lower Clapton Road and Chatsworth Road. The house also falls within the catchment for well regarded local schools including Clapton Girls’ Academy, Millfield's Community School, Rushmore Primary and Mossbourne Community Academy.

A home that seamlessly blends the best of old and new, offering warmth, light and versatility in equal measure.
